As Oman pointed out there is an ambiguity in the wording. I can see it.
If you read a text knowing beforehand what it is supposed to say then any ambiguity is hard to spot but it is still a trap for others.
I've taken many a call working for the Club when we've put out messages and people have phoned up for clarification because of an ambiguity unnoticed by us.

In this case:
"the threshold at which teams can request for a fixture to be postponed is when three or more players are called up for their national teams"
The words 'teams' (plural) and 'fixture' give rise to it.

I would have reworded it to:
"the threshold at which any team can request for a fixture to be postponed is when three or more of their players are called up for national teams"
